Full Job Description
We are looking for a Quality Manager to join our team! The primary responsibility for the Quality Manager position is to drive daily adherence to the Quality Management System and support Lean initiatives within the facility. Why work at MCC: • Compensation: $125,000-$135,000 annually USD • Generous benefits package including medical, dental, vision, disability, life insurance, and 401(k) • Paid Holidays: New Year's, Memorial Day, Fourth of July, Labor Day, Thanksgiving, Day after Thanksgiving, Christmas Eve, Christmas Day, plus two floating Holidays Responsibilities: Quality Improvement • Drives quality improvement efforts to establish and enforce an effective Quality Management System (QMS). • Uses Lean Six Sigma methodology to support Lean initiatives, improve processes and reduce defects. • Manages supplier quality and ensures a process is in place to provide feedback to suppliers when defects are found and ensure corrective actions are received. • Implements and maintains internal surveillance audit process focused on ensuring adherence to the QMS, Control Plans and QPOC process. • Establishes cross functional training programs to ensure quality technicians for skilled in quality testing methods and internal auditing. • Coaches and develops plant Quality Technicians in effective use of quality tools such as process audits, root cause counter measure (RCCM), measurement systems analysis (MSA), and statistical process control (SPC) and quality management systems. (QMS). Quality Administration • Leads the facility quality efforts and defines areas of responsibility, personnel requirements, and operational procedures. • Establishes effective quality management system by updating quality assurance manual and procedures. • Ensures that Change Management procedures are followed and communicated to all affected associates. • Reviews and standardizes control plans, closed loop corrective action systems and quality management systems in all plants. • Assures adherence to the internal audit plan to verify plant adherence to FDC quality management system. • Assures supplier quality by enforcing quality assurance standards, policies, and industry/government requirements. • Collaborates with other members of the quality organization to share best practices and ensure standardization across business units. • Monitors the performance of the Quality Management System through data analysis and adherence to standards. • Works with facility management team to achieve overall financial objectives, reduce customer credits by making fiscally responsible business decisions and initiating corrective actions to prevent systemic issues from occurring. Talent Management • Maintains professional and technical knowledge by attending educational workshops; achieving certifications, establishing personal networks; participating in professional societies. • Participates in special projects and performs other duties as assigned. • Fort Dearborn has been around for almost 100 years, and we pride ourselves on our elevated level of excellency. Every team member of Fort Dearborn is expected to treat all associates respectfully and professionally. Minimum Qualifications: • Bachelor's Degree in engineering, manufacturing technology, or Business Administration (related technical discipline may be considered). 10 years of direct experience with requisites in lieu of a degree. • Quality experience preferably in the printing industry with proven ability to run a plant quality department. • Minimum of 10 years in a leadership role in one or more of the areas of quality, engineering, manufacturing, and/or lean deployment. • Demonstrated problem solver with direct experience coaching, teaching, and applying lean sigma, six sigma, and/or lean manufacturing techniques. • Articulate and clear in written and verbal communication. • Persuasive and passionate in the spoken and written word. • Positive attitude and a team player. • Knowledge of BRC standards and ASQ certifications is desired but not required. • Must be able to move about in offices and plants in a safe manner; travel to customer sites required. • Ability to lead, oversee, and develop others. • Skilled in statistical process control, change management, and legacy quality tools such as PDCA, FMEA, control plans, etc required. • Six Sigma or CQE required (ASQ or equivalent) • The physical demands require standing, using hands to finger, feel and touch; reach with arms and hands; talk and hear. This position requires frequent walking. Occasionally employee is required to climb or balance, stoop, kneel, crouch or crawl. Must be able to regularly lift or move up to 50 pounds. Specific vision requirements are close vision, distance vision, color vision, peripheral vision, depth perception and ability to adjust focus.

About Multi Color Corporation

Multi-Color Corporation is a global leader in label solutions. The company was founded in 1916 and is headquartered in Batavia, Ohio. Multi-Color Corporation provides a wide range of label solutions for various industries including food and beverage, wine and spirits, home and personal care, and healthcare. The company operates in over 25 countries and has over 50 manufacturing facilities. Multi-Color Corporation has won several awards for its innovative label solutions and has been recognized as one of the top label companies in the world.
